Output ad3a124a934904ae19ef822072294caf09e53467fa3c2ac6ddeaadbe2a20bba6:3

value
35484795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7382e0744a1a9b55a913262c635fe15a5cce11aa OP_EQUAL
address
3CDnR5hxu2kmYjRTBjoM5H7eUNrumJrQxa
transaction
ad3a124a934904ae19ef822072294caf09e53467fa3c2ac6ddeaadbe2a20bba6
spent
true